Planning Your DIY Sheep Hay Feeder Project
Before sawdust starts flying, a successful build requires understanding the space and flock size. Sheep are notorious for crowding during feeding times, which can lead to injuries or weaker animals being pushed out if the feeder is too small. A good rule of thumb is to allow 12 to 15 inches of feeder space per adult sheep to ensure peaceful meal times.
Mobility is another critical factor in the planning stage. Muddy paddocks and rotational grazing schedules mean a feeder needs to be light enough to move, yet heavy enough to withstand sheep rubbing against it. Designing the unit with a skid base allows it to be towed or dragged easily across pasture without falling apart.
Finally, consider the height of the sheep breed being raised. Standard breeds require different feeding heights than miniature varieties like Babydolls. Getting the height wrong leads to either neck strain or sheep jumping directly into the feeder, which ruins the hay with manure.
Why Sheep Require Specific Feeder Designs
Sheep have unique physical traits and behaviors that make standard cattle or horse feeders highly dangerous. Their heads can easily get trapped in wide cattle panels, leading to panic and suffocation. Furthermore, sheep are selective eaters that use their lips to pull out choice bits of hay, dropping the rest on the ground if the barrier openings are too large.
A proper sheep feeder must feature narrow spacing that allows them to nibble but prevents them from sticking their entire heads inside. This design also prevents lambs from climbing into the hay hopper, which is a common hazard that compromises biosecurity and ruins clean feed.
Wool quality is another factor that cheap designs ignore. Rough edges, exposed nails, or splintering wood will snag fleeces, ruining valuable wool and causing skin abrasions. A well-thought-out feeder protects both the feed and the animal’s physical well-being.

Key Assembly Steps for a Sturdy Feeder
Begin the assembly by constructing the base skids and the main frame using the 2×4 lumber. Lay out the skids parallel to each other and secure the cross-members using the star drive wood screws, ensuring the corners are perfectly square by measuring diagonally from corner to corner. A square base prevents the entire structure from twisting when moved across uneven pasture.
Once the base is secure, attach the vertical corner posts and the top rails to create the hopper frame. Cut the OK Brand panels to size using bolt cutters, ensuring no sharp wire ends are left exposed to snag wool or scratch eyes. Secure the panels to the inside of the frame using heavy-duty fencing staples or wood cleat strips screwed tightly over the wire.
Finally, install a solid bottom tray beneath the V-shaped feed panels. This tray catches falling loose leaves and seeds, keeping them off the ground where they would otherwise be trampled into the mud. Angle the tray slightly outward so sheep can easily reach the fallen bits, maximizing feed efficiency.
How to Minimize Hay Waste with Your Feeder
Minimizing hay waste is the primary economic goal of building a custom feeder. Sheep naturally pull out large clumps of hay, eat the tasty seed heads, and drop the stems on the ground. Once hay touches the dirt, sheep refuse to eat it, resulting in up to 40% waste if left unchecked.
To combat this, the inclusion of a solid catch basin under the wire panel is vital. This basin acts as a secondary feeding trough, catching the fine, nutrient-rich leaves that break off as sheep pull at the bale. Sheep will happily clean up these nutritious bits from the clean wooden tray rather than trampling them into the pasture.
Additionally, adjusting the height of the feeder openings is crucial. If the feed openings are too high, sheep will pull hay downward, creating a shower of debris that gets stuck in their wool, lowering its value. Keeping the openings at shoulder height ensures they pull horizontally, reducing waste and keeping their fleeces clean.
Maintaining Your Sheep Feeder for Longevity
Even the sturdiest feeder requires regular maintenance to survive the harsh realities of farm life. At least once a season, empty the feeder completely and sweep out old, damp hay dust from the corners. Accumulated wet organic matter creates a breeding ground for mold and bacteria, which rots the wood and poses health risks to the flock.
Inspect the structural joints annually for loose screws or shifting wood caused by frost heaves and ground movement. Tighten any loose fasteners immediately, and sand down any splintered areas on the wooden frame to protect the sheep’s delicate eyes and fleeces. Reapply the eco-safe wood treatment to any newly exposed wood or high-wear areas.
During the wet winter months, try to position the feeder on well-drained ground, such as a gravel pad or a concrete apron, if possible. If the feeder must remain on pasture, move it slightly every few weeks to prevent the surrounding soil from turning into a deep mud pit, which accelerates wood rot and stresses the sheep’s hooves.
